easy berry açaí bowl

acai bowls are like having ice cream with toppings for breakfast which makes it a perfect breakfast during the hot summer months. Today, I’m so proud of myself for making my acaifrom scratch. I didn’t purchase pre-made frozen acaipackets or cartons. Instead, I used an acaipowder from NavitasNaturals, blending in frozen bananas, blueberries, blackberries, almond milk, and some vanilla. Açaí powder is notably rich in dietary fiber, calcium, iron and vitamin E. Before making your acai, be sure to freeze your fruit, otherwise you will end up with juice. In fact, I stocked up on bags of frozen organic fruit so I can make acaibowls at any time of the day.  I’m not a fan of the tiny seeds in blackberries, however using my powerful Ninja blender, I was able to get most of the seeds from the blackberries ground up.  I suggest setting your blender on high if your like me, and don’t like getting seeds stuck in your teeth.  My toppings of choice are always some great tasting granola, sliced bananas and strawberries, and unsweetened coconut flakes.

Blueberries are know for their anti-aging compounds and blackberries are not only an anti-inflammatory, but also support skin elasticity and brain health. Combined, these berries support both beauty and health. One of the healthiest and best tasting breakfasts that you can eat during the summer. This easy berry acaibowl is cold, tart, sweet and nutritious. A beautiful meal, on a beautiful day, for a beautiful you.

Easy Berry Acai Bowl

Ingredients

  • 2 frozen bananas
  • 1 cup frozen blueberries
  • 1 cup frozen blackberries
  • 1 cup unsweetened almond milk
  • 1 tablespoon Navitas Acai Pow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
  • Toppings: Various toppings such as granola, sliced banana, strawberries, and unsweetened 

Instructions

  1. In a blender, add blueberries, blackberries, almond milk, ace powder, and vanilla. Been all ingredients until smooth. Top with your favorite toppings.
